0

ユーザーにスイート内のさまざまなアプリをダウンロードしてもらいたいのですが、MS Officeだと思いますが、各アプリを選択するためのメイン画面が1つあります。ユーザーは、Googleなどからアプリをダウンロードしてアプリを追加(または削除)できます。

  • 内部または外部のメモリストレージの使用を最小限に抑えたいので、可能であれば、ユーザーが同じ開始画面の複数のコピーを各アプリに1つずつ持つ必要はありません。

  • または、スイートから1つのアプリをダウンロードしてインストールする場合、それを使用して、便利なアプリと、スイートの別のプログラムを介して既にインストールされている場合はインストールされない2つ目のメイン画面アプリの2つのアプリを実際にインストールできますか?ユーザーがオプションに煩わされたり、2つのアプリをダウンロードする必要がないようにします。ユーザーが必要に応じてアプリをインストールまたはアンインストールできるようにしたい。

  • 1つのアプリ「必要なアプリを選択」からアプリを起動する場合、2つ目のアプリ「必要なアプリを選択」の開始画面を開かずに、スイート内の2番目のアプリ(Wordなど)を開くにはどうすればよいですか。[たとえば、アプリ間でインテントを送信する必要がありますか、それともマニフェストに代替の開始アクティビティを含める必要がありますか?]

  • 新しいアプリをインストールできますが、別のプログラムがすでにアプリ選択メニュー画面をインストールしている場合は、新しいプログラム内の重複するアプリ選択メニュー画像を削除します。

提案やコードを歓迎します。

4

1 に答える 1

0
  • あなたのアプローチは非常に立派です。
  • アプリとapkは、インストールプロセス中にインストールされているものとインストールされていないものをプログラムで制御することはできず、後でインストールを変更する権利がないため、「1つまたは2つのアプリをインストールする」は説明どおりに機能しません。
  • 別のインテントまたはインテント エクストラを使用して他のアプリを起動できるため、他のスプラッシュ スクリーンを回避しても問題ありません。

スプラッシュ スクリーン/ダッシュボードをスイートの唯一のアプリとして公開し、ユーザーがスイートの単一機能を拡張ファイルとしてダウンロードできるようにしない限り、すべてのアプリにスプラッシュ スクリーン コードが必要になると思います。または、ライセンスのアプローチに適さない、および/または複雑になる可能性があります。

于 2013-03-13T07:33:47.863 に答える